Output d6a7d70824855c24a65423574ac0b1a576e1b217c9584f9b6b5ba5936b2ebfb7:2

value
299566736
script pubkey
OP_0 OP_PUSHBYTES_20 969c6caa6b4b9aa1afca3bd85304bb4694996766
address
bc1qj6wxe2ntfwd2rt7280v9xp9mg62fjemx5pjl5c
transaction
d6a7d70824855c24a65423574ac0b1a576e1b217c9584f9b6b5ba5936b2ebfb7
confirmations
318926
spent
true